WebParametric equations x = 2ap (1) y = ap2(2) A variable point on the parabola is given by (2ap,ap2), for constant a and parameter p. Conversion into Cartesian equation Rearrange (1) to give: p = x 2a (3) Then substitute (3) into (2): y = a x 2a 2 = x2 4a x = 4ay which is the equation of a parabola with vertex (0,0) and focal length a. WebDec 28, 2024 · Converting from rectangular to parametric can be very simple: given y = f(x), the parametric equations x = t, y = f(t) produce the same graph. As an example, given y = x2, the parametric equations x = t, y = t2 produce the familiar parabola. However, … topeak sport

When t ... topeak super chain toolWebMar 24, 2024 · A semicubical parabola is a curve of the form y=+/-ax^(3/2) (1) (i.e., it is half a cubic, and hence has power 3/2). It has parametric equations x = t^2 (2) y = at^3, (3) and the polar equation r=(tan^2thetasectheta)/a.
